Composed by Leo Delibes. Arranged by Robin Benton. Published by Flagstaff Publishing (JF.MFLSB425).From the ballet entitled "Coppelia", this lovely waltz is simple in scoring, with single-line melody (sometimes in octaves) over chorded accompaniment. It requires 18 to 25 bells. The rhythms are fairly repetitive but there are some sixteenth note turns for the higher bells. This arrangement of the Delibes waltz is scored in D Major and is 38 measures; however a repeat will lengthen the piece.
